Sure, financially speaking we can track the start of Star War's downward trend in TLJ's second weekend. TLJ had an opening weekend that was only 10% lower than TFA, the hype was still there and, had it maintained the same box office holds, it would have made 1.8 billion dollars at the box office. But by its second weekend it suffered the biggest week to week box office drop in the history of movies, $150 million drop from one weekend to the next. We all remember that tweet of Rian making a complete ass of himself begging people to go see TLJ on its third weekend because "the energy was just right". In the end TLJ ended up making 1.3 billion, that's half a billion less than projected, because of how fucking awful it was. Then we have the absolute fucking state of Star Wars post SUBVERTED: a Han Solo origin story became the biggest money loser nuclear BOMB of the 2010s decade, two Star Wars theme parks were ghost towns in the middle of high season, the toys were rotting in the boxes and a Star Wars numbered episode movie released in Christmas without competition ended up making less than Aquaman: The Movie.
